iT邦幫忙

2019 iT 邦幫忙鐵人賽

DAY 17
1
自我挑戰組

新手 Back-end 學習記錄系列 第 17

[Day17] MySQL Data Definition Language - ALTER

tags: 2019鐵人賽

回顧 Day16

  • MySQL Data Definition Language
  • CREATE

進入主題

MySQL Data Definition Language - ALTER

ALTER

資料庫或資料表在新增之後,可以用 ALTER 指令進行修改。

ALTER TABLE 資料表名稱
ADD|MODIFY|CHANGE|DROP 欄位名稱 資料型別 [資料屬性],
[ADD|MODIFY|CHANGE|DROP 欄位名稱 資料型別 [資料屬性],...]
[BEFORE|AFTER 欄位名稱];
ADD COLUMN

例子

ALTER TABLE student
ADD habit VARCHAR(255); 
MODIFY COLUMN
ALTER TABLE student
MODIFY habit VARCHAR(50);
CHANGE COLUMN
ALTER TABLE student
CHANGE habit bab VARCHAR(25);
DROP COLUMN
ALTER TABLE student
DROP habit;

今天就到這,明天再見囉~

reference from https://dev.mysql.com/doc/refman/8.0/en/creating-database.html
reference from https://www.1keydata.com/sql/sql-alter-table.html
reference from IBSN 978-986-476-232-3


上一篇
[Day16] MySQL Data Definition Language - CREATE
下一篇
[Day18] MySQL Data Definition Language - DROP
系列文
新手 Back-end 學習記錄30

尚未有邦友留言

立即登入留言